How it works

  1. Buy your boots

    Every order earns 7 points for each £1 you spend, straight into your account. You need to be logged in when you order — a guest checkout has nowhere for us to put them.

  2. They clear after 45 days

    That is our refund window. We hold the points until it has passed, so that when they land they are genuinely yours and we are never taking them back off you.

    You can watch them clearing above, with the date they land.
  3. Swap them for a voucher

    Once you have enough, turn your points into a £15, £25 or £50 voucher. Anything left over stays in your account for next time. Change your mind before you use it and you can put the points straight back.

The rules, plainly

7 points per £1
Worked out on what you actually pay, after any discount and excluding postage. 100 points is worth £1, so a £159 pair earns you 1,113 points — about £11 towards the next pair.
Three vouchers
1,500 points for £15 off orders over £100. 2,500 points for £25 off orders over £125. 4,750 points for £50 off orders over £150 — that last one is deliberately cheaper per pound, so saving up is worth more than cashing out early.
Change your mind
As long as you have not used it, you can put a voucher back and the points return to your account. Once it has been spent on an order it is gone, same as any other discount.
One code per order
A voucher is tied to your account, works once, and cannot be combined with another discount code. If a sale saves you more, use the sale and keep your points for next time.
Returns take them back
If boots go back, the points for them go back too. That is why we hold them for 45 days first. If they had already cleared and you had spent them, we leave it — we will not chase you.

Questions

What happened to my old points?

They came across with you, and they are worth exactly what they were before — 100 points to the pound, with the same £15, £25 and £50 vouchers.

One thing did change, in your favour: you now earn 7 points per £1 rather than 6, so everything from here builds a little faster.

Any voucher you had already claimed still works exactly as it did.

Why do I have to wait 45 days?

It matches our refund window. If we handed the points over on day one we would have to claw them back every time a pair went back, which is miserable for everyone. Waiting means that once they land, they are yours and we are not touching them.

I claimed a voucher by mistake. Can I undo it?

Yes, as long as you have not used it. Press Put the points back next to the voucher and they go straight back into your balance. The code stops working at that point, so if you have already passed it on it will not work for them either.

Do my points expire?

Points sitting in your account do not expire, so there is no rush and nothing is lost by saving up. Once you swap them for a voucher, that voucher is good for 12 months.

I ordered as a guest. Do I still get points?

Only orders placed while you were logged in earn points — a guest order has no account attached for us to credit. If that has happened to you, ring us on 01886 888873 or drop us a line and we will sort it out.

Can I use a voucher on a sale item?

Yes, as long as the order reaches the voucher's minimum. What you cannot do is stack it with another discount code on the same order.
